I actually think he played his best football at the end of the year when he was moved inside and him going inside seemed to help Preston Brown too. If one of the issues with Brown has been his ability to diagnose plays, which he is required to do much more in this scheme than he was in Schwartz's where he was asked to get downhill to the football then having a really smart and experienced vet like Manny in there with him is not the maddest idea is it?

 

I think they will look for a playmaker at linebacker in the draft, but they are also going to bank on Preston Brown playing better in year 2 in the scheme and I think they would love to keep Lawson too.
